  • Cleaning Brush - Product UsageEndoscopic cleaning brushes are single use devices intended to clean the interior of endoscopes after endoscopy procedures. The brush is threaded through the biopsy valve and pulled through the interior of the endoscope to remove debris

Why it was recalled

Potential risk of brush detachment during cleaning.
